But as a newer face on the scene, you may find yourself asking, Who is Antoine Dunn? “Well, I would say I’m a passionate individual – a loving person,” he says reflectively. A native of Cleveland, Ohio, 24-year-old Dunn is a creative spirit who includes Donny Hathaway, John Legend, Alicia Keys, John Mayer and James Morrison as some of his musical influences. Music is the one thing throughout his life that has brought his creativity to the surface.
In preparation for the October 16, 2012, release of his debut album, TRUTH OF THE MATTER, executive-produced by Grammy Award-winning producer Edwin “Tony” Nicholas (Gerald Levert, Patti LaBelle), Dunn made a major impact with his debut single and video, “Can’t Forget.” The emotional track, which speaks of the struggles of a past relationship, vaulted into the Top 20 on the Urban AC radio charts, while the video was showcased on BET, MTVU, VH1 Soul and other outlets.
Dunn’s new single, the powerful ballad “Miss My Love,” is about “being in a position where you have to choose between love and your career,” the artist explains. “I had to make the tough decision that music had to be first in my life.” The song is already making its upward push on the radio airplay charts and the video has just debuted on AOL’s Boombox.
Dunn is a product of Cleveland’s impressive music legacy. Soul legend Bobby Womack and hip-hop veterans Bone Thugs N Harmony hail from Cleveland, as well as the huge R&B tradition created by the Leverts – legendary lead singer Eddie Levert and his hit-making group The O’Jays; Levert, the successful R&B trio that included two of Eddie’s sons, Gerald and Sean; and the later emergence of Gerald Levert as a solo superstar.
As a child growing up in a Baptist household, Dunn was captivated by the music he heard in church, but also by his mother’s extensive collection of classic and modern R&B. Having other musical artists in the family helped as well: his aunt, Veronica Dunn, is a professional gospel singer, while his brother, Adrian Dunn, is a professional opera singer.
“I first saw writing [music] as a means to express myself,” Dunn said in a recent interview. As he continued to emerge as an accomplished singer and musician, he was able to take his songwriting to the next level. He also received vocal production credits on the debut album from LaKisha Jones, a 2007 finalist on “American Idol.” After touring in Thailand and the U.S. – with artists such as Musiq Soulchild and Avant – Dunn signed with independent record label Elite Music Group, Inc.
Dunn continues to work hard, pushing forward to make his dreams come true. After touring late last year with his musical mentor and soul veteran Anthony Hamilton, new dates have just been announced for Fall 2012 with Hamilton, Dunn and British soul sister Estelle.
